在bolt

时间:2015-12-04 11:25:29

标签: bolt-cms ifttt

我正在编写一个扩展程序,在我的螺栓安装上发布内容时向IFTTT发送通知。

在我的扩展程序中使用回调,我可以将\Bolt\Content对象链接到已引发的事件但是如何才能获得永久链接?

这是回调代码:

public function postSaveCallback(\Bolt\Events\StorageEvent $event)
{
    $content = $event->getContent();

    // Payload 
    $payload = array(
        'value1' => $content->get('title'),
        'value2' => $content->get('link')
    );

    $this->sendRequest("published", $payload);
}

检索变量$content->title并具有给定值,但$content->link为空。

1 个答案:

答案 0 :(得分:0)

好的,明白了。

link不是变量,而是Bolt\Content中定义的函数。

所以,我只需要致电'value2' => $content->link()